    We thanked Qubiertos for getting their meals and service within the Food Funds of the Philippines-Pampanga. Housed at a vintage ancestral home in the town of San Fernando, the province's capital, close to the provincila Medical center- Jose B. Lingad heading town proper. It acts Filipinofood plus some menu's tweaked for the Pinoy palate. We purchased Ginataang Tilapia with Big Shrimps in coconut extract. Generous serving and incredibly yummy. We purchased Cebu Lechon ribs in Barbeque sauce.We ordered binagoongan shrimp paste rice. Actually it had been rice topped with binagoong and slices of natural mangoes. Even though its not the period of mangoes, the flavor was perfect. They work ice cold beer best for those who choose chillax, lounging at the veranda area. There's the garden create for those who would rather eat eating ala fresco and addititionally there is the rustic inside atmosphere conditioned. the next level is for larger groups of 20. They will have spacious car parking and Cebu Lechon foods to go store. We sampled their Suman sticky rice malagkit as dessert with crepe drizzled with chocolate syrup. quite yummy. Price is inexpensive and service was great. Overall pleased.And i appreciate they're open for opinions and suggestions as you is obliged to complete their responses form. This implies the owner is actually enthusiastic about how to boost further their eating place. Keep writing! the palace is ideal for all sorts of occasion and will bring along the loved ones, barkadas and young couples can like a dim light supper with that relaxing noises. They are open up from 11am to 12midnight.
